Complete Guide to Thread Crochet (1994) by Rita Weiss is a wonderful step-by-step instructional book for anyone learning or improving their thread crochet skills.

This helpful guide takes you from the very basics — how to hold a steel crochet hook and work with fine thread — all the way through single crochet, double crochet, half double crochet, triple crochet, slip stitch, and important pattern stitches like cluster, popcorn, picot, and pineapple.

You’ll also find clear lessons on increasing, decreasing, joining new thread, weaving in ends, starching, and blocking. The book includes a full section on reading patterns with abbreviations and symbols, plus gauge guidance and metric conversion charts.

It features four beautiful projects to practice with: Shell Edging, Scalloped Edging (perfect for a 16" hand towel), and two lovely 6" snowflakes — Crystal Snowflake and Suzy Snowflake.
